Samsung Moment coming soon on Sprint, Features AMOLED Screen and Android
cogadget.com 10/7/2009 — Samsung has announced that their first Android based smartphone, Samsung Moment will soon arrive on Sprint networks. Samsung Moment is QWERTY slider featuring 3.2-inch 320X480 AMOLED touchscreen display, a 3.2-megapixel camera, GPS, WiFi, EVDO Rev.A, an optical joystick and a microSD card. A 2GB ...
